Utilizing the Wind

Wind turbine technology is progressing at a remarkable pace. These sophisticated machines convert kinetic energy from wind into electrical power. Featuring large-scale blades, a rotor, and a generator, wind turbines harness the kinetic energy of wind to generate clean electricity.

A thorough understanding of wind turbine technology includes various aspects, including aerodynamics, mechanical design, electrical systems, and management strategies.

The installation of wind turbines necessitates careful evaluation to ensure optimal efficiency. Factors such as wind speed, turbine location, and distribution infrastructure influence a crucial part in determining the yield of wind energy generation.

Additionally, ongoing development continually pushes the boundaries of wind turbine technology, driving improvements in efficiency, reliability, and cost-effectiveness.

Influence of Wind Power on Nature

While wind turbines offer a sustainable energy source to combat climate change, their impact on the environment is a complex and often discussed topic. Some argue that wind turbines can disrupt bird and bat populations, while others contend that the noise pollution they generate can bother nearby residents. On the other hand, proponents of wind energy highlight its benefits such as reduced greenhouse gas emissions and dependence on fossil fuels. In conclusion, a careful evaluation of both the advantages and negatives is crucial to ensure that wind energy development is conducted in a eco-friendly manner.

Progression of Wind Turbine Design

From basic beginnings to towering giants, the design of wind turbines has undergone a remarkable transformation over the years. Early conceptions were often limited in size, relying on basic blade designs and mechanisms. As knowledge into aerodynamics advanced, turbine scales began to increase. Engineering advancements also played a crucial role, introducing stronger and lighter composites that allowed for larger turbines with higher energy generation.

Current wind turbines are feats of engineering, featuring complex blade designs and advanced control systems that enhance energy production. Continuous research concentrates on further improve turbine efficiency, reduce costs, and lower their environmental footprint.
